
Word: Faith
How to pronounce: feɪθ
Noun
Definitions:
1. Complete trust or confidence in someone or something.
Example sentences: "This restores one's faith in politicians"
2. Strong belief in God or in the doctrines of a religion, based on spiritual apprehension rather than proof.
Example sentences: "Bereaved people who have shown supreme faith"
